Erasmus Information Meeting Held in Our Department

An Erasmus Information Meeting organized by the KTU Department of Molecular Biology and Genetics in collaboration with the KTU Exchange Programs Coordination Office was held on November 24, 2025, in MBG D-302.
During the meeting, Lecturer Zehra Şahin Bektaş provided detailed information to students on Erasmus+ Study Mobility, while Lecturer Onur Aydın introduced the Erasmus+ Traineeship Mobility program. The application processes, selection criteria, opportunities at partner universities abroad, and key points to consider during the mobility period were explained comprehensively, and participants’ questions were also answered.
The event concluded productively, contributing to students’ awareness of international experience and academic mobility opportunities.
